In brief

Multiple states held crucial primary elections, with Michigan's Senate race remaining highly competitive as candidates vie for key positions. Democratic primary contests produced varied outcomes across House races, reflecting internal party divisions on policy direction and candidate selection. Results from Kansas, Missouri, and other jurisdictions revealed shifting voter preferences and strategic priorities. These primaries serve as important indicators ahead of the general election cycle, demonstrating evolving political dynamics within both major parties.
